Guidance on hiring agency workers

HVCA, agency workers

Guidance on the regulations covering the hiring of agency workers, which come into effect on 1 October 2011, has been published by the HVCA and the Building Services Engineering Employment Agency Alliance. The guidance is designed for use by contractors and employment businesses. The ‘Agency workers regulations 2010’ provide agency workers, following a 12-week qualifying period, with an entitlement to the same basic working and employment conditions they would enjoy if directly employed by the hirer.
